Tips for Effective Music Selection for Zumba via YouTube
Selecting suitable music is paramount to the success of a Zumba class. Leveraging YouTube as a resource requires a strategic approach to ensure optimal results.
Tip 1: Employ Specific Search Terms: Refine search queries beyond the basic phrase. For example, specify a musical genre (e.g., “best Latin Zumba songs YouTube”) or a desired tempo range (e.g., “best 130 BPM Zumba songs YouTube”).
Tip 2: Analyze Playlist Metadata: When evaluating YouTube playlists, scrutinize descriptions and user comments. These often provide valuable insights into the music’s suitability for Zumba, including tempo ranges and choreographic compatibility.
Tip 3: Verify Song Licensing Compliance: Ensure any music used in a public Zumba class is properly licensed for commercial use. YouTube’s Content ID system can identify copyright infringements, and unauthorized use can lead to legal repercussions.
Tip 4: Prioritize High-Quality Audio: Poor audio quality can detract from the Zumba experience. Seek out recordings with clear sound and a consistent volume level. Avoid tracks with excessive distortion or compression artifacts.
Tip 5: Consider Participant Demographics: Tailor music selections to align with the age, cultural background, and musical preferences of the target audience. Variety is essential, but consistency within each class segment is recommended.
Tip 6: Evaluate Choreographic Compatibility: Music should complement Zumba choreography. Look for tracks with distinct rhythmic patterns and clear musical cues that facilitate synchronization between movement and music.
Tip 7: Regularly Update Playlists: Maintain participant engagement by introducing new songs and variations. Regularly updating playlists using YouTube provides a steady stream of fresh content and maintains the novelty of the class.

1. Tempo and Rhythm
The efficacy of songs identified through the search “best zumba songs youtube” is inextricably linked to their tempo and rhythm. Tempo, measured in beats per minute (BPM), directly influences the intensity and speed of movement within a Zumba routine. Rhythm, characterized by the arrangement of sounds and silences, provides the underlying structure for dance steps and overall choreography. A mismatch between tempo and the complexity of choreography can lead to participant frustration and reduced workout effectiveness. For instance, a song with a very high BPM coupled with intricate dance moves may be unsuitable for beginner Zumba classes, while a slow tempo might not provide the necessary energy for advanced routines.
The appropriate tempo range for Zumba typically falls between 130 and 150 BPM, though this range can vary based on the specific segment of the class. Warm-up tracks often utilize a slower tempo to prepare muscles for activity, while peak intensity tracks demand a faster tempo to maximize calorie burn and cardiovascular benefits. Rhythmic patterns, such as those found in Latin music genres (e.g., salsa, merengue, reggaeton), provide readily adaptable frameworks for Zumba choreography. A clearly defined rhythmic structure allows instructors to easily create routines that are both engaging and physically challenging. 3. Audio Quality
The phrase “best zumba songs youtube” presupposes a certain level of audio fidelity. While musical selection is paramount, the presentation of that music through a compromised auditory medium diminishes its impact. Poor audio quality introduces distortions, clipping, or inconsistent volume levels, negatively affecting the participant’s experience and potentially reducing the effectiveness of the Zumba routine. For instance, a song with a strong rhythmic base, ideal for Zumba choreography, becomes less engaging if the bass frequencies are distorted or the overall volume fluctuates erratically. This detriment extends beyond mere enjoyment; unclear audio can hinder participants’ ability to follow the beat, disrupting synchronization and coordination. Consider the contrast between a professionally mastered track and a low-resolution recording: The former allows for clear distinction of individual instruments and rhythms, facilitating easy understanding of musical cues, while the latter obscures these elements, creating a muddled and less motivating soundscape.
Further consequences of inadequate audio quality from “best zumba songs youtube” selections include increased listener fatigue and potential equipment damage. Prolonged exposure to distorted audio can cause discomfort and decrease participant stamina. Moreover, attempting to compensate for low volume levels by increasing amplification can overload sound systems, leading to equipment malfunction or damage. Selecting tracks from reputable sources on YouTube and previewing them using quality headphones or speakers before incorporating them into a Zumba playlist is crucial. Furthermore, employing audio editing software to normalize volume levels across different tracks ensures a consistent and professional listening experience. A practical example involves using audio editing tools to remove background noise or equalize frequency responses, resulting in a cleaner and more impactful sound for participants.

5. Licensing Compliance
The intersection of licensing compliance and the search query best zumba songs youtube presents a critical consideration for Zumba instructors and fitness facilities. Utilizing music found on YouTube for commercial purposes, such as in a Zumba class, requires adherence to copyright law. Unauthorized use of copyrighted music constitutes infringement, potentially leading to legal action from copyright holders. A search for “best zumba songs youtube” is, in itself, ethically neutral; however, the subsequent use of the discovered material dictates whether licensing agreements are respected. The proliferation of music on YouTube, while providing vast access, does not inherently grant permission for public performance or commercial exploitation. For instance, an instructor using a popular remix found through the search faces potential liability if the remixer did not obtain the necessary licenses for the original compositions. This emphasizes the need for understanding the different types of licenses and the implications of using unlicensed music in a commercial setting.
Several performance rights organizations (PROs), such as ASCAP, BMI, SESAC, and GMR, represent songwriters and publishers, collecting royalties for the public performance of their members’ works. Fitness facilities typically obtain blanket licenses from these PROs, which cover the use of a broad range of music within their establishments. However, instructors operating independently may need to secure separate licenses to ensure compliance. Furthermore, YouTube’s Content ID system actively monitors uploaded videos for copyright infringement, potentially flagging videos that contain unlicensed music. This automated detection mechanism can lead to the removal of videos or the monetization of content by the copyright holder. A practical application involves utilizing royalty-free music libraries or subscription services that provide pre-cleared music for commercial use, thus mitigating the risk of copyright infringement. Question 1: Is it permissible to use any song found on YouTube in a commercial Zumba class?
No. The mere presence of a song on YouTube does not grant permission for its commercial use. Copyright laws protect musical compositions, and public performance or commercial use requires proper licensing agreements.
Question 2: What type of licensing is required to use YouTube-sourced music in a Zumba class?
Depending on the circumstances, performance licenses from Performing Rights Organizations (PROs) such as ASCAP, BMI, SESAC, and GMR may be required. Additionally, if the music incorporates sampled material or remixes, further licensing agreements may be necessary.
Question 3: What are the potential consequences of using unlicensed music in a Zumba class?
Using unlicensed music constitutes copyright infringement and can result in legal action from copyright holders. Potential consequences include fines, cease-and-desist orders, and damage to the instructor’s or facility’s reputation.
Question 4: How can instructors ensure compliance with copyright laws when using music from YouTube?
Instructors should verify the licensing status of all music before using it in a commercial setting. This may involve contacting the copyright holder directly or utilizing royalty-free music libraries or subscription services that provide pre-cleared music.
Question 5: Are there any alternatives to using commercially licensed music in Zumba classes?
Yes. Instructors can create original music or utilize royalty-free music specifically designed for fitness purposes. Several online platforms offer royalty-free music libraries with tracks suitable for Zumba.
Question 6: Does YouTubes Content ID system guarantee that music is safe to use in a commercial setting?
No. The Content ID system primarily serves to identify copyright infringement and enable copyright holders to monetize their content. It does not automatically grant permission for commercial use. Responsibility for securing proper licenses remains with the end-user.
